Why Standards Matter in Cleanrooms
- Compliance: OSHA in the US and provincial/territorial regulators in Canada expect eye protection to meet ANSI Z87.1 or CSA Z94.3, respectively, in applicable workplaces.
- Consistency: Standardized testing ensures reliable impact resistance, optical quality, splash/dust protection, and labeling.
- Safety + Productivity: Clear, comfortable goggles reduce eye strain, fogging, and the temptation to remove PPE—cutting contamination risk.
Overview: ANSI Z87.1 (US)
ANSI/ISEA Z87.1 is the US benchmark for occupational eye and face protection. Key elements:
- Impact rating and marking: “Z87” for basic; “Z87+” for high-impact. Frames/lenses are marked to show compliance.
- Hazard markings: Common designations include D3 (liquid splash), D4 (dust), D5 (fine dust), plus optional marks for anti-fog (often “X”), optical radiation, and chemical splash compatibility where applicable.
- Optical requirements: Lenses must meet clarity and refractive power limits to minimize distortion.
- Coverage and fit: Requirements address protection from frontal and lateral hazards.
Overview: CSA Z94.3 (Canada)
CSA Z94.3 covers eye and face protectors for Canadian workplaces and aligns with similar objectives while using its own test methods and markings.
- Marking and certification: Products carry CSA Z94.3 compliance markings, with impact and lens classifications identified per CSA’s scheme.
- Optical quality and coverage: Comparable lens clarity and field-of-view requirements to ensure low distortion and reliable protection.
- Regional compliance: Canadian employers generally require CSA-compliant eyewear; US ANSI markings alone may not satisfy local regulations.
ANSI vs. CSA: What’s the Difference?
- Testing protocols and markings: Both standards validate impact and optical quality, but each uses unique test setups and labeling conventions. Use US-marked gear (ANSI Z87.1) for US sites; use CSA Z94.3–marked gear for Canadian sites.
- Accessories and hazard codes: ANSI frequently uses D3/D4/D5 codes for splash/dust; CSA uses its own identifiers. Check the product datasheet to confirm equivalent hazard protection.
- Regulatory expectation: Cross-border facilities should stock models certified for each jurisdiction to avoid compliance gaps.
Cleanroom-Specific Requirements (Beyond the Standard)
Standards validate safety performance, but cleanrooms add constraints:
- Particle control: Low-lint, low-shedding materials; sealed/indirect vents or non-vented designs for ISO Class environments.
- Sterilization compatibility: Resistance to common methods (e.g., autoclave cycles, vaporized hydrogen peroxide, ethylene oxide, or gamma) without haze, cracking, or fit loss.
- Optical clarity over time: Coatings and substrates that maintain Class 1–like clarity after repeated cleaning/disinfection.
- Comfort and fit: Ergonomic straps, pressure distribution, and compatibility with respirators or face shields to prevent gaps.
- Anti-fog performance: Durable anti-fog inside and out to reduce removal risk in humid or high-activity areas.

Selection Checklist: Cleanroom Goggles
Use this checklist to quickly qualify goggles for your facility:
- Jurisdictional compliance:
- US: Marked ANSI Z87.1; use Z87+ if high-impact tasks apply.
- Canada: Marked CSA Z94.3; confirm the specific hazard classifications.
- Hazard protection:
- Splash: Look for ANSI D3 or CSA-equivalent; prefer sealed or indirect-vent designs.
- Dust/fine particulates: ANSI D4/D5 or CSA-equivalent; consider non-vented for chemical vapour risk environments.
- Optical clarity: Lens meets Class 1–level clarity; minimal distortion; wide, unobstructed field-of-view.
- Sterilization/disinfection: Validated for your methods (e.g., autoclave, VHP, EtO); confirm cycle counts and post-process clarity.
- Anti-fog performance: Inside/out coatings rated for humid environments; check durability after repeated cleaning.
- Material/cleanliness: Low-lint straps; antistatic silicone components where specified; low-shedding housings.
- Fit and comfort: Adjustable and compatible with other PPE; pressure points minimized for long wear.
- Documentation: Product datasheets with test reports, markings, and maintenance guidance.

Frequently Asked Questions
Do ANSI Z87.1 goggles automatically meet CSA Z94.3?
No. Each standard has its own certification requirements and markings. Use ANSI-marked goggles in the US and CSA-marked goggles in Canada, or select Klaritex models certified to both.
What do D3, D4, and D5 mean on ANSI Z87.1 eyewear?
D3: Splash protection. D4: Dust protection. D5: Fine dust protection. Choose the designation that matches your cleanroom hazard profile.
Are vented goggles acceptable in cleanrooms?
Indirect vents are common when splash risk and airflow are needed; non-vented designs are preferred for higher ISO Classes or where particle ingress must be minimized. Confirm with your cleanroom classification and SOPs.
How do I prevent fogging without compromising compliance?
Choose goggles with durable anti-fog coatings rated for your cleaning/sterilization methods, ensure proper fit to reduce heat/moisture buildup, and follow the manufacturer’s maintenance schedule.
